Bevan Community Benefit Society in Bradford is seeking an Inclusion HealthCare Navigator to be the first point of contact for patients, helping them access care and guiding them to the right services. You will manage phone and in-person enquiries, book appointments, coordinate with the wellbeing team, and provide tailored support to people experiencing homelessness, asylum seekers, and other vulnerable groups, ensuring confidential and person-centred care.
